When ductwork carries welding smoke, grinding dust, oil mist, or high-temperature process exhaust, it loads far faster and far heavier than the tidy office systems most duct companies are built for. Deposits restrict airflow, drop capture velocity at the hood, and — where the dust is combustible — turn a maintenance item into a fire and explosion exposure. In an industrial environment, dirty exhaust and collection ducts aren't a cosmetic issue. They quietly erode safety, air quality, equipment life, compliance standing, and the throughput the whole operation is measured on.
Where a process throws off combustible fines — metal, wood, plastic, grain, or chemical dust — layered accumulation inside ductwork becomes fuel. A single ignition source can carry through a loaded run.
When ductwork loads, capture velocity at the hood drops and contaminants that should be pulled away drift back into the breathing zone. That is a worker-exposure and IAQ problem the plant carries.
Restricted airflow forces fans and collectors to work harder, drives energy cost up, and shortens motor and filter life — while a missing housekeeping record leaves you exposed on inspection.

A repeatable, six-step method that turns a heavy-particulate cleaning into a controlled, documented job planned around your production — not a crew improvising inside a live plant.
We walk the system, open inspection points, gauge deposit thickness, and check airflow and static pressure to map where the loading actually is before scoping a plan.
We isolate the run, establish negative-pressure containment, and coordinate lockout/tagout with your team so fans, dampers, and equipment stay safely de-energized.
Heavy, packed deposits in large-diameter and process ductwork are broken loose with brushes, whips, and air-lance tooling sized for industrial runs.
Dislodged material is pulled out under high-volume negative air and captured through HEPA filtration, so debris leaves the system instead of settling downstream.
We service the collectors, hoppers, hoods, and exhaust branches that feed the trunk lines — restoring capture velocity across the whole system, not just the main.
We re-inspect, confirm restored airflow, close access points, and hand you a written record of what was serviced, how, and its before/after condition.

In facilities that generate combustible dust, unmaintained ductwork isn't just a housekeeping lapse — it's stored fuel. The intent behind NFPA 652 and 654 and OSHA's housekeeping requirements is to keep accumulation from reaching a level where an ignition can propagate. Regular source-removal cleaning of exhaust and collection systems is a direct way plants act on that intent, and it's the physical work we perform.
To be clear about scope: we are a cleaning contractor, not a certified dust-hazard analysis firm. We don't issue DHA reports or engineering determinations. What we do is remove the accumulation your process leaves behind, clean with grounded and appropriately rated methods where combustible material is present, and hand you documentation of exactly what was serviced — a record your EHS team, insurer, and the authority having jurisdiction can rely on to show the housekeeping was done.

A residential or light-commercial duct outfit is set up for tidy sheet-metal supply and return runs a few inches across. Industrial ductwork is a different animal — large-diameter trunks, rooftop and high-bay runs, packed deposits of metal fines, grease, and process residue, and confined interiors that carry real access and safety demands.
Under-powered vacuums simply can't move that load, and dislodging heavy deposits without high-CFM capture just relocates the problem downstream. Our crews and equipment are scaled for the job — industrial negative-air machines, agitation tooling for large runs, HEPA capture, and OSHA confined-space and lockout/tagout discipline — so the material actually leaves your system.
A real industrial proposal is an engineered plan, not a flat number. When you compare vendors, these are the six things that separate a professional scope from a crew with a shop vac.
We identify every run in scope — process exhaust, collection branches, MAU, HVAC — open inspection points, and record deposit depth and airflow readings. That survey is what lets you compare bids on the same systems instead of guessing whose "duct cleaning" covers what.
The scope states how each run is reached — rooftop, high-bay, or confined interior — and how the crew stays safe: lockout/tagout coordination, confined-space entry procedure, fall protection, and lift or rigging needs. On a live plant, the access plan is as important as the cleaning itself.
We name the method for each system: mechanical agitation tooling, air-lance, brush-and-whip, and the negative-air capacity applied. Matching method to deposit type — metal fines behave differently than grease or resin — is what actually clears a heavily loaded run.
The scope details negative-pressure containment, HEPA filtration on the extraction, and how collected material is contained and disposed of. Where combustible dust is present, it also covers grounding and appropriately rated equipment so the cleaning itself introduces no new hazard.
We map the work to your production calendar — which branches are cleaned in what order, which shift or maintenance window each phase runs in, and how runs are isolated so the rest of the system keeps operating. Phasing is the difference between cleaning around your throughput and stopping it.
The scope defines how the job closes: re-inspection, restored-airflow confirmation, access-point closeout, and a written report of systems serviced with before/after condition. That documentation is your proof of housekeeping for insurers, the AHJ, and your own PM records.

Industrial duct cleaning is the source removal of accumulated dust, grease, metal fines, and process residue from the ductwork of manufacturing and heavy facilities — process exhaust runs, dust-collection lines, fume and mist extractors, make-up air units, and high-volume industrial HVAC. In Atlanta it's performed by Southeast Commercial Services, a licensed, insured contractor working commercial and industrial only.
Unlike office duct cleaning, industrial work deals with heavy particulate loads, large-diameter and rooftop ductwork, and combustible-dust and OSHA considerations. Crews use high-CFM HEPA extraction, mechanical agitation, and containment to pull deposits out rather than push them downstream — scheduled around production so the plant keeps running while the systems get cleaned.

It depends on the particulate load your process generates, not the calendar. A high-output plant running welding, grinding, cutting, or heavy dust may need process exhaust and collection ductwork serviced two to four times a year, while cleaner assembly or packaging lines may run annually. We assess deposit thickness and airflow at your site and recommend an interval built around your actual loading rather than a generic schedule.
